Can you pass this Sports quiz?
Sports
3.23 M People
Took This Quiz
This safety device under development was announced by H.A. "Humpy" Wheeler, promoter of Lowe's Motor Speedway in Charlotte. His engineers invented ... in 2001.
black boxes full face helmet fuel cell the Humpy Bumper
Hot Quizzes Trending Now
Puzzles
3.7 M  Players
What do these things all have in common: Laughter, living well, and a good offense?
Space
4.88 M  Players
How many Earths can fit inside the Sun?